Employees stress is a growing concern for organizationstoday.
Stress can be defined as a lively circumstance in whichpeople face constraints, opportunities, or loss of something
they desire and for which the consequence is bothunpredictable as well as crucial.
Stress is the response of people to theunreasonable/excessive pressure or demands placed onthem.
Stress is not always negative. It may also bring out the bestin individuals at times. It may induce an individual todiscover innovative and smarter way of doing things.

Individual approaches Implementing time management Increasing physical exercise Relaxation training Expanding social support network
Organisational approaches Improved personnel selection and placement Training Use of realistic goal setting Redesigning of jobs Increased employee involvement Improved organisational communication Offering employee sabbaticals Establishment of corporate wellness programs
